Unit 16: HISTORICAL PLACES

A: READING

I Aim:

- Read for general ideas and specific information

- Choose the best suitable words and guessing in context

- Decide on True or False statements

II Teaching aids:

- Textbook, blackboard, chalk, …

III Procedure

Teacher’s activities Students’ activities

1 Warm-up: Network.

- Ask students to work in groups of 3-4

students

- Ask the students to name some historical

places in Vietnam

- After 2 minutes, the group which has the

longest list will be the winner

2 Before you read:

- Students are required to work in pairs to

answer the questions in the textbook

- Go around to offer help Ss

- Ask some S to answer the questions

- Listen and help S to give correct answers

- Give Ss some new words:

* The new words/phrases are:

+ Confucian ( a): người ủng hộ khổng tử

+ engrave ( v): khắc, trạm trổ

+ stele ( n): bia¸

+ banyan trees ( n): cây đa

+ tortoise ( n): con rùa

- Read each word/phrase 3 times and ask the

students to repeat it

" The chart shows the number of visitor arrivals to Vietnam from the USA, France and Australia in 2001 and 2002 The statistics were

provided by Vietnam National Administration of Tourism It is clear from the chart that the number of visitors to Vietnam from the USA, France and Australia in 2002 is higher than that in 2001 According

to the chart, the USA had the biggest number of visitors to Vietnam with 230,470 visitors in 2001 and 259,967

in 2002 France ranked second with 99,700 visitors in 2001 and 111,546

in 2002 "

superlative form of the adjectives:

* S1 + V + ADJ/ ADV- ER + THAN

+ S2

* S1 + V + MORE + ADJ/ ADV +

THAN + S2

* S + V + THE + ADJ/ ADV-EST

* S + V + THE MOST + ADJ/ ADV

Irregular adjs

Good => better => the best

Bad => worse => the worst

Far => further/farther => the furthest/farthest

* S1 + V + AS + ADJ/ ADV + AS +

S2

* S1 + V + not + AS + ADJ/ ADV +

AS + S2
